Summary:

Provides assistance with patient care activities and other tasks under the general supervision of licensed professional staff and as directed by the manager. Population served based on scope of services within the department. Takes responsibility for own work and actions, works in timely manner, respectful of patients and co-workers.

Responsibilities:

1.Responsible for providing technical and supportive respiratory services under the supervision of a licensed respiratory therapist.

2.Must possess working knowledge of routine respiratory care and has exhibited age specific competencies in his/her educational program.

3.Follows policy and procedure for assigned patient care activities, including unit specific equipment and standards.

4.Enters accurate and timely data into the computer system as applicable.

5.Assists with care and maintenance of departmental equipment. Processes dirty equipment by cleaning, disinfecting and sterilizing according to departmental, hospital and infection control policies and procedures.

6.Responds to emergency codes/situations immediately and ensures the adequate maintenance of ventilation during cardio-pulmonary resuscitation (CPR) by performing in a calm and professional manner.

7.May perform the following tasks at the discretion of an RT upon the completion of validated competency: - Provide patient education materials

  • Assists with patient-focused education using the Teach Back Method

  • Assists with routine tracheostomy care - collecting samples - monitoring patients during treatments - setting up equipment and performing diagnostic procedures.
